Corporate Associate Attorney (Mid-Level) – Denver | Private Equity & Health Care Transactions
A nationally prominent corporate platform is seeking a mid-level associate to join its Denver office, focusing on sophisticated transactional matters for private equity sponsors and growth-oriented businesses, with a strong emphasis on health care and other regulated industries.
This is an opportunity to work alongside a highly respected, collaborative team advising financial sponsors, portfolio companies, and founder‑led businesses on complex transactions and ongoing corporate matters.
You will play a visible, hands‑on role in structuring, negotiating, and executing M&A transactions while maintaining direct client contact. The practice offers exposure to dynamic industries where regulatory complexity meets strategic growth, creating a compelling environment for associates who enjoy both technical rigor and commercial problem‑solving.
This role is designed for an associate ready to take ownership of meaningful components of transactions while continuing to build toward senior‑level responsibility.
Candidates should bring sound judgment, attention to detail, initiative, and a collaborative mindset. A strong academic background is expected.
You’ll join a nationally recognized transactional team with a reputation for high‑quality sponsor‑side work and a culture that supports mentorship, professional development, and meaningful client exposure. Associates are encouraged to deepen client relationships and participate in community and professional organizations as part of long‑term career growth.
Compensation is competitive, with a base salary range of $215,000 – $240,000, plus eligibility for a discretionary bonus. A comprehensive benefits package includes medical coverage (with optional HSA), dental, vision, life and disability insurance, 401(k), flexible spending accounts, paid time off, employee assistance programs, and additional voluntary benefits.
